ISL26708IRTZ

(0) 0 sold. Only 999 remain
$5.70 $9.54
Ex Tax: $5.70
-40%
Product Code: ISL26708IRTZ
Stock Instock
Viewed 2 times

OverView

Renesas Electronics America Inc.